SCHEDULE 13D/A: Nant Capital and Patrick Soon-Shiong Secure Dominant Stake in Panbela Therapeutics Through $12 Million Convertible Note Investment
Capital Raise and Ownership Disclosure
Nant Capital, LLC and Patrick Soon-Shiong have acquired the right to convert notes into 86.98% of Panbela Therapeutics, Inc.'s common stock, following a $12 million private placement of senior convertible promissory notes.
Summary
- Nant Capital, LLC and Patrick Soon-Shiong (the "Reporting Owners") have filed an Amendment No. 1 to their Schedule 13D, disclosing a significant increase in their beneficial ownership of Panbela Therapeutics, Inc.
- This stems from a Note Purchase Agreement entered into on October 22, 2024, where Panbela issued interest-bearing Senior Convertible Promissory Notes ("Notes") to Nant Capital.
- The Notes consist of a Tranche A Note for $2,850,000 issued on October 22, 2024, and a Tranche B Note for $9,150,000 issued on November 15, 2024, totaling $12,000,000 in cash proceeds to Panbela.
- Upon conversion of these Notes, Nant Capital has the right to acquire 32,432,432 shares of Panbela's Common Stock.
- This potential conversion represents approximately 86.98% of the Issuer's outstanding Common Stock, calculated based on 4,854,861 shares outstanding as of November 11, 2024, plus the 32,432,432 convertible shares.
- The transaction was conducted as a private placement, exempt from registration requirements.

Industry Context
This transaction represents a significant capital infusion for a biotechnology company, which often rely on external funding for research, development, and operational expenses. Such large investments from strategic partners or significant individual investors like Patrick Soon-Shiong can be crucial for a company's long-term viability and progression of its pipeline, especially in the absence of significant revenue streams.

Key Dates
| Date | Description |
|---|---|
| October 22, 2024 | Issuer entered into Note Purchase Agreement with Nant Capital; Tranche A Note for $2,850,000 issued. |
| November 11, 2024 | Date for which 4,854,861 shares of Common Stock were reported outstanding. |
| November 15, 2024 | Tranche B Note for $9,150,000 issued. |
| April 22, 2025 | Date of event which requires filing of this statement. |
| April 24, 2025 | Date of signing the Schedule 13D Amendment. |
